As far as labor goes the engine bay stuff will be easier on the GTO's (more room), but the solid rear and its suspension would be easier on the F-bodies. It all depends on what you are looking for.

If you go GTO deff pick up a later version with the LS2. They can make some good power with a lil more displacement and better heads. On another note the GTO is heavier.

Firebirds can fit a larger tire out back with little/no massaging. The GTO has the least ability to fit a large tire.

What activities are you looking to participate in on the weekend? For the street stuff in a straight line, I say a stalled/built auto 12-bolt F-body is a hard combo to beat when done correctly. They can hook damned near anywhere and you can shed weight alot easier than the GTO's.

Id go for the 2001-2002. The get the LS6 intake and ditch the EGR crap.

1998 has weaker rod bolts, oil pump, and perimeter bolt heads.

Skip the tuner and the K&N FIPK kit. A simple K&N drop in filter and lid will do the job. Most lids are about the same, unless you go for the large mouth versions (100mm-104mm). Plus with the money saved from not buying the FIPK kit you could buy a catback or used cam

Once you get everything together hit up a professional tuner that uses HPTuners or LS1Edit to do a Dyno tune or a Street tune. Either of these will be miles ahead of handheld tuners.

Also look into the free mods for these cars, they do help and give you a chance to get familiar with the mechanics and placement of stuff in the engine bay and chassis/suspension.
